Job description

An opportunity exists in the Talent Pool / Bench of the Operations Department for 20 x Trainee Shift Supervisors. Reporting to the Restaurant General Manager, the successful incumbent / s will be part of a development programme aimed at getting them ready for future Shift Supervisor positions that may arise in the business.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Assist the RGM in the achievement of CHAMPS Standards within the restaurant by ensuring that all employees are focused on exceeding customer expectations for Cleanliness, Hospitality, Accuracy, Maintenance, Product and Speed of Service.
  • Manage shifts in accordance with Company Policies and Procedures including directing the activities of employees in maximising sales, operating efficiency and profitability.
  • Allocate responsibilities to each employee on shift and monitor performance accordingly.
  • Ensure that all employees follow correct maintenance procedures in accordance with the established maintenance roster and advise RGM of any repairs or maintenance required.
  • Ensure that controls and procedures are implemented to protect the safety and security of employees, customers, property, and company funds are maintained by all employees on all shifts under supervision.
  • Report to the ARM / RGM any aspects of employee relations, customer service, health inspection issues that are likely to affect the operation of the restaurant.
  • Assist the ARM / RGM to implement restaurant training programmes for staff to enable them to maximise performance and realise their career potential.
  • Support and demonstrate the How We Win Together at KFC principles, acting as a role model and providing leadership with Heart, Smart and Courage
